Lake Geneva Region – Evian-les-Bains (France) & Lavaux Vineyards – Two Countries in One Day
After breakfast, set out on a delightful excursion across the border into France to the charming spa town of Évian-les-Bains.
Visit the famous Cachat Spring, where you can taste fresh Évian mineral water directly at its source. Take a leisurely stroll along the elegant lakeside promenade, experience the historic Funiculaire d’Évian offering panoramic views of the town and Lake Geneva, and visit the iconic Évian Casino, one of the oldest casinos in Europe. Enjoy a relaxed lunch at a lakeside restaurant, savoring traditional Savoyard cuisine.
In the afternoon, return to Switzerland and travel through the breathtaking Lavaux Wine Terraces,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Here, enjoy a guided wine tasting experience with a local producer, set amidst beautifully terraced vineyards cascading down towards Lake Geneva.
Return to your hotel by evening. The rest of the evening is at leisure—relax at the spa, take a peaceful lakeside walk, or simply unwind at your own pace.

Lake Geneva Region - Patek Philippe Experience & Luxury Shopping on Rue du Rhône
After breakfast, travel to Geneva for an elegant introduction to Swiss craftsmanship and luxury heritage.
Begin with a guided visit to the Patek Philippe Museum, home to one of the world’s most distinguished collections of timepieces. Explore nearly 2,500 watches, automatons, and precious artefacts that showcase over five centuries of Geneva’s and Europe’s exceptional watchmaking tradition.
Continue with an engaging, hands-on watchmaking experience. Under the guidance of a master watchmaker, learn the fundamentals of mechanical movements and participate in the delicate process of dismantling and reassembling a timepiece.
Later, enjoy leisure time on Rue du Rhône, Geneva’s most prestigious shopping avenue, known for its luxury boutiques, renowned watchmakers, and high-end designer stores.

Lake Geneva Region – Zermatt (2 Nights)
After breakfast, depart for Zermatt. Today’s journey itself is a memorable experience as you drive through the scenic Rhône Valley, with photo stops along the way to admire the stunning alpine landscapes.
Arrive at Täsch, where you will board an electric shuttle train to enter the car-free alpine village of Zermatt.
Later, explore Zermatt:
- Wander through the Hinterdorf Historic Quarter, featuring centuries-old traditional wooden chalets
- Walk through the dramatic Gorner Gorge, with wooden pathways suspended above turquoise glacial waters
- Stop at Kirchbrücke, an iconic viewpoint offering a perfect frame of the church spire with the majestic Matterhorn in the background
The evening is at leisure. You may enjoy luxury shopping or explore local artisan boutiques offering cashmere products, leather goods, and handmade Swiss chocolates.

Zermatt – Matterhorn Glacier Paradise & Alpine Crossing to Italy
After breakfast, proceed to the Matterhorn Express cable car station for an unforgettable journey into the high Alps. Ascend by cable car to Matterhorn Glacier Paradise (3,883 m), Europe’s highest cable car station, while enjoying breathtaking floor-to-ceiling panoramic views as the scenery transforms from lush alpine meadows to dramatic glacial landscapes.
Upon arrival, visit the spectacular Glacier Palace (Ice Palace) and take in the awe-inspiring 360° views from the viewing platform.
Later, continue your Alpine Crossing into Italy (weather permitting). Travel by cable car into Breuil-Cervinia, enjoying a rare cross-border experience. Stop at the border for memorable photographs and, if time permits, enjoy an optional Italian espresso or aperitivo at a mountain rifugio—an unforgettable “two countries in one morning” experience.
Return to Zermatt by scenic funicular and spend the remainder of the afternoon at leisure, relaxing at your hotel.
